Muscat โ Oman has announced an extension in the validity period of expatriate residency cards, officials confirmed on Tuesday. The move aims to provide relief to foreign residents amid ongoing administrative processes.
According to the authorities, the extension applies to all categories of expat residency permits. It allows expatriates more time to renew their documents without facing penalties or interruptions in their legal status.
โThe extension of residency card validity reflects Omanโs commitment to supporting its expatriate community,โ a government official said. โIt ensures that residents can continue their stay and work without unnecessary stress.โ
Expatriates are advised to check official guidelines for updated validity periods and follow proper procedures for renewals. Authorities emphasized that all extended permits remain fully valid under the law.
The decision is expected to benefit thousands of foreign workers and residents, helping them maintain their legal status while administrative systems are updated. Observers welcomed the move as a practical step to ease bureaucratic challenges.
